Transaction 277f157fa48c8f98d59dd6da6c390f3f8a77a91dee0693deaad074ddcca86cc9

100 Input
1 Outputs
  • 277f157fa48c8f98d59dd6da6c390f3f8a77a91dee0693deaad074ddcca86cc9:0
  • value  300050362
    address  bc1q64y33qryrrka4lssmpe3frnvws4kkmklazsu4xsuu8ua7ftncvhsrmzwkv